The Privacy Problem with Cloud AI
Standard AI meeting assistants operate on a simple model: a bot joins your call, records the audio, and uploads it to a remote server for processing. There, the audio is transcribed and summarized. While convenient, this process means your confidential
conversations—discussing product roadmaps, client information, or internal strategy—are being sent to a third-party company. This exposes your data to potential privacy breaches, changes in terms of service, or analysis you did not consent to. For many individuals and businesses, especially in regulated industries, this is an unacceptable risk.
How Local AI Processing Works
Offline or local AI processing flips the script entirely. Instead of sending your data to the cloud, these applications run the artificial intelligence models directly on your own computer. The app listens to your meeting's audio feed internally, and all the heavy lifting—transcription, speaker identification, and summarization—happens on your device. The audio and resulting text never leave your machine unless you choose to export and send them yourself. This means you can get all the benefits of an AI summary without ever compromising your data's security. You can even use these tools completely disconnected from the internet.

Finding the Right Privacy-Focused Tool
The market for 'private' AI assistants is growing, but not all are created equal. It is crucial to understand what 'private' means for each app. Some tools are genuinely 100% local. For instance, apps like Meetily are open-source and designed to run the entire transcription and summarization process on your device. Nothing is ever uploaded. Other services offer a hybrid model, performing transcription locally but using a cloud service (sometimes with your own API key) for the final summary. Still others, like Fellow, are enterprise-grade cloud tools that offer robust security certifications and data retention policies, such as deleting audio immediately after processing. The key is to read the fine print and choose a model that matches your specific privacy requirements.
How to Get Started in Three Steps
Adopting a local AI assistant is surprisingly straightforward. First, research and select an application that fits your privacy needs and operating system (macOS, Windows, or Linux). Many excellent open-source options are available for those comfortable with more technical setups. Second, download and install the application. Most modern tools require minimal configuration and are built to run efficiently in the background without draining system resources. Third, configure the app to capture your system's audio. This allows it to listen to any meeting platform—be it Zoom, Google Meet, or Microsoft Teams—without needing an invasive bot to join the call and announce its presence.
